IRAN’S CAPITAL FACES UNPRECEDENTED WATER SHORTAGES AND EVEN POSSIBLE EVACUATION. WHAT CHANGES COULD HELP?
Wed 19 November 2025: Iran is facing its most severe water crisis in more than six decades. Major dams supplying drinking water to provinces with millions of residents are nearly empty, and groundwater reserves have been depleted.
